Data Collection and Use Statement

Pairtree’s goal is to assist farmers in the running of their farms by allowing them to manage, store and utilise data gathered at their property via our software solutions. As such, it is necessary for us to collect and have access to data which belongs to you for us to provide service via Pairtree Platforms. This applies whether you are a farmer using Pairtree CORE, or a licensed White Label user with access to Pairtree software. To assist you in understanding how we collect and use your data, we have included in these terms this Data Collection and Use Statement, which should be read in conjunction with our Privacy Policy.

(a)    The types of data we collect

We collect and store, on our servers, all data which you access and manage using Pairtree software. If you a farmer, this may include data and information which relates to operations, conditions or other characteristics of a particular farmer or farm.

(b)    Why we collect and store data

The primary purpose for which we collect data is to enhance the products and services we provide.

(c)    What we don’t do with your data

We will not:

(a)                             i.          share your data with third parties without your permission. We may, however, ask you if you wish to opt-in to certain data-sharing programs, under which we may share your data with third parties for analysis or data handling. When we share data with a third party with your permission, the third party does not receive title to your data;

(b)                           ii.          use your data for our own commercial purposes or sell it to third parties, even if the data has been anonymised.

(d)    What we may do with your data

We may use data internally:

(a).      for internal purposes including management reporting, data analysis, meeting any regulatory requirements, and servicing of Pairtree Platform users generally; and

(b).      to assist us with research and product development to improve your experience.

(e)    Data retention period

After your relationship with us has ended (when you cease your use of all Pairtree Platforms, e.g. by cancelling your Pairtree CORE subscription), we will retain data which you have provided to us during your use of the Pairtree Platforms for a period of up to six months while you find a new home for your data. We may charge ongoing fees for retaining your data beyond this period, if you request that we do so.
